In the first of our 'Learn with Lee' series ahead of the British Masters, Lee Westwood demonstrates how he will get the most of his driver around Close House.
The Northumberland venue makes its maiden appearance on the European Tour this week, where tournament host Westwood has been attached as the touring pro since 2011.
The former world No 1 visited the course's 13th hole, a 527-yard par-five which poses a variety of questions for players, to explain the routine he goes through ahead of hitting a driver.
With Sky Sports' Richard Boxall as his caddie, Westwood talked about how he approaches a tee shot and revealed the setup he has before trying to rip a fade up the fairway.
